Common Spiders in Glenview Homes
Understanding which species are invading your property is critical for effective control. Different spiders behave differently; some hunt on the ground while others spin elaborate webs high up. In the Glenview area, homeowners frequently encounter a specific mix of arachnids that thrive in our suburban environment.
Here are the most common culprits we encounter:
- Wolf Spiders: Large, hairy, and fast, these hunters do not spin webs but chase down prey. They are often mistaken for more dangerous species and can be terrifying to find indoors.
- Yellow Sac Spiders: These pale, small spiders are responsible for more bites than any other species in the region. They build small silk "sleeping bags" in corners and behind picture frames.
- Common House Spiders: Known for building tangled cobwebs in corners, basements, and garages. While generally harmless, their messy webs can make a clean home look neglected.
- Cellar Spiders: Often called "daddy longlegs," these spindly spiders congregate in damp basements and crawl spaces, creating extensive, disorganized webbing.
Our Approach to Spider Management
At Aerex Pest Control, we take a scientific approach to spider control that goes beyond simple spraying. Spiders are biologically different from insects; they do not groom themselves, so they don't ingest pesticides as easily. This means that generic treatments often fail. Our method is precise, safe, and designed to address the infestation at its root.
Our comprehensive process includes:
- Detailed Inspection: We identify the species and locate their hiding spots, from the dark corners of your basement to the eaves of your roof.
- De-Webbing: We physically remove accessible webs and egg sacs. This not only improves the appearance of your home but also removes the next generation of spiders before they hatch.
- Perimeter Protection: We create a barrier around the exterior of your home to stop spiders from entering in the first place, focusing on windows, doors, and foundation cracks.
- Food Source Elimination: Spiders are predators. By controlling the other insects in your home, we naturally reduce the spider population by removing their food supply.
The Importance of Professional Service
Many homeowners try to handle spiders with a vacuum cleaner or a can of bug spray, but these efforts rarely provide lasting relief. Spiders are resilient and often hide in areas that are difficult to reach without professional equipment. Furthermore, crushing a spider or vacuuming it up does nothing to address the egg sacs hidden nearby, which can contain hundreds of baby spiders waiting to emerge.
Safety is another critical factor. Misidentifying a spider can lead to unnecessary panic or, conversely, a lack of caution around biting species like the Yellow Sac spider. Professional technicians are trained to identify species instantly and handle them safely.

Reducing Spider Attraction
While professional treatment is the most effective way to eliminate an infestation, there are steps you can take to make your home less attractive to spiders in the future. Spiders enter homes primarily to find food (other insects) and shelter. By managing these two factors, you can significantly reduce their presence.
Consider these preventative tips:
- Change Exterior Lighting: Insects are attracted to bright white outdoor lights, and spiders follow the food. Switching to yellow sodium vapor or LED lights attracts fewer bugs.
- Clear Perimeter Vegetation: Trim bushes and trees so they do not touch your house. These act as "bridges" for spiders to access your windows and siding.
- Declutter Storage Areas: Spiders love undisturbed chaos. Keep boxes in the basement or attic off the floor and taped shut to deny them hiding spots.
- Control Humidity: Many spiders, like cellar spiders, crave moisture. Using a dehumidifier in the basement can make the environment less hospitable for them.

How can I prevent stink bugs in the future?
We have put together a list of stink bug prevention tips to help you keep stink bugs out of your home.
- Make it as difficult as possible for stink bugs to move into your home by sealing any openings in the exterior, placing covers over vents, and caps on chimneys.
- When possible, place gardens and fruit trees as far away from the walls of your home as possible.
- Cut tree branches and shrubs back away from the outside walls of your home; stink bugs will use their branches to access your house.
- Rake back leaves from your foundation and store woodpiles away from the immediate perimeter of your home. Stink bugs will hide under both.
- Turn off outdoor lights when they aren't needed because stink bugs are attracted to light. If possible, trade out regular white outdoor lights for LED or yellow lights that are less attractive to insects.
